Analysis

In 2017, current expenditure as % of total expenditure in lower secondary in Lithuania stood at 94.6%.

That represents a change of up 2.3% on the previous year and up 5.2% over ten years.

Over the whole period, current expenditure as % of total expenditure in lower secondary in Lithuania peaked at 97.5% in 2009 and was at its lowest, 90.0%, in 2007.

That places Lithuania 44th out of 89 countries with data for 2017, putting it in the middle of the range.

Current expenditure expressed as a percentage of direct expenditure in public educational institutions (instructional and non-instructional) of the specified level of education. Financial aid to students and other transfers are excluded from direct expenditure. Current expenditure is consumed within the current year and would have to be renewed if needed in the following year. It includes staff compensation and current expenditure other than for staff compensation (ex. on teaching materials, ancillary services and administration). Divide all current expenditure in public institutions of a given level of education (ex. primary, secondary, or all levels combined) by total expenditure (current and capital) in public institutions of the same level of education, and multiply by 100.
